Dual operational amplifier featuring a voltage-feedback architecture. This CMOS integrated circuit offers 2 functions with a maximum input offset voltage of 7000 µV and a nominal supply voltage of 5V, supporting a range from 0°C to 70°C. Key specifications include a maximum supply current of 0.5mA, a nominal slew rate of 0.016V/µs, and a unity gain bandwidth of 44MHz. The device is housed in a 14-terminal ceramic dual in-line package (CDIP14).
